1
Q

Neologism

A

A newly coined word. Eg- laughing face emoji

2
Q

Borrowing

A

Adopting linguistic features from another language. Eg- fettuccini

3
Q

Commonization

A

Where names extend from a specific case to become a household word. Eg- google is to use any search engine on the internet

4
Q

Acronym

A

Words formed from the initials of other words. Eg- BRB: be right back

5
Q

Compounding

A

A way of forming a new word by combining two or more free morphemes. Eg- ice cream

6
Q

Shortening

A

Produces abbreviated versions of longer words. Eg- loony from lunatic

7
Q

Blending

A

Word formation process resulting from the fusion of two or more elements. Eg- brunch

8
Q

Collocation

A

Words that routinely combine with each other. Eg- rotten eggs

9
Q

Archaism

A

Word or construction no longer employed from earlier phrases of language
